摘要
针对采用化学质量平衡模型(CMB)进行大气颗粒物源解析时,混合尘源由于与单一尘源存在严重共线性而不能代入模型的问题,首先对混合尘进行源解析,根据解析结果将混合尘分拆为对应的单一尘源,然后与原有的单一尘源共同代入CMB进行源解析,提出了大气颗粒物混合尘溯源解析新方法.将混合尘溯源解析新方法应用于某市的大气颗粒物尘源解析,得到扬尘的贡献率为28.75%,较二重源解析技术的46.3%和二重源解析技术改进方法的38.38%都要低,表明新方法更好地解决了共线源代入CMB出现的问题.受体元素计算值与测量值的比值较二重源解析技术改进方法有更多元素接近1,表明新方法建立的模型更加合理.
It is difficult for chemical mass balance model to obtain the apportion coefficient of mixed atmospheric particulate source directly when mixed source and single sources are seriously collinear,so a new method,exploring origin of mixed source(EOMS),was proposed.The new model(EOMS),improved-souce-appointment technique(ISA) and method amending of ISA(MAISA) were used in source apportionment of atmospheric for a city respectively.The computational results showed that the contribution rate of dust was 28.75% according to EOMS model's calculation,which was lower than 46.3% and 38.38% according to ISA model's and MAISA model's calculation respectively,at the same time,the ratio of calculated data and measured data of receptor elements based on EOMS model was closer to 1 than that base on MAISA model.
